Full Description
Site of a house and garden depicted on the OS 1st edition map. By the time of the 2nd edition the former garden area was occupied by a number of properties. The house was for a time the residence of Elizabeth Crombie Duthie (1816- 1885) who donated Duthie Park to the City of Aberdeen. The original house has been replaced by a new building, now No.34 Maberley Street, but the former pedestrian gateway remains and has a commemorative plaque to Elizabeth Duthie.
